Just a quick one!

Its my turn (Bondgirl) to set the dare this week and its inspired by my life. As you all know I have 2 small children (2 and 4 months!) and managing life with them, my housewifely duties, studying for my BA, life, etc etc etc crafting sometimes has to take a back seat. You know what its like for every item you cross off your to do list, another 2 get written on. And then comes the dilemma, its X's birthday, or A and B's anniversary - what do you do? Time isnt on your side to make a card but you dont want to pay a small fortune for one in the shops either. Well hopefully this dare will help you out.

I want you to make a QUICK CARD! a card that takes you no more than hmm say 30 minutes max to do - start to finish. No set ingredients and pick your own theme, but be quick and be crafty! (and dont forget to tell us how long it took too). You can post your link in our comments link so we can have alook or you can email it to us at daringcardmakers@hotmail.co.uk.
